CVE-2020-21602
MEDIUMCVSS 6.5/10EPSS 1.34%
Last modified
CVE-2020-21602 is a medium-severity vulnerability rated 6.5/10 on the CVSS scale. libde265 v1.0.4 contains a heap buffer overflow in the put_weighted_bipred_16_fallback function, which can be exploited via a crafted a file.. EPSS estimates a 1.34% chance of exploitation in the next 30 days.
